Overview

Particulars Details
Entrance Exam NEET UG 2026 (Mandatory)
Counselling Authority Directorate of Medical Education and Training (DMET), UP
Official Website upneet.gov.in
Seat Allocation 15% All India Quota (MCC) & 85% State Quota (DMET, UP)

Eligibility Criteria for MBBS Admission in Uttar Pradesh

To get MBBS admission in Uttar Pradesh, candidates must meet specific eligibility criteria these include the NEET Admit Card, NEET Rank Card, Class 10 and 12 mark sheets, Domicile Certificate of Uttar Pradesh,Caste Certificate (if applicable), a printed copy of the Online Registration Form, and a hard copy of the fee payment receipt. Also applicants must be at least 17 years old by December 31st of the admission year, with no upper age limit. Candidates must have scored at least 50% in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and English in their 10+2 exams, while those from SC, ST, and OB categories need at least 40% in PCB, and physically disabled students in the general category need 45%. Additionally, 85% of MBBS seats are reserved for Uttar Pradesh residents or those who have completed their 10+2 exams from the state. Furthermore, candidates must qualify in the NEET exam and register for the counseling sessions to be eligible for admission.

Important Dates and Deadlines for MBBS Admission in Uttar Pradesh

After the NEET UG exam on May 4, 2026, the Directorate General of Medical Education and Training (DGME) UP is conducting counseling for 85% state quota seats. Registration for the first round began in the first week of July 2026(tentative), with document verification scheduled from July 22 to July 25, 2026(tentative).

The first round of seat allotment is expected to be announced by July 30, 2026(tentative). All rounds, including mop-up and stray vacancy rounds, will follow in August and September 2026. Candidates are advised to regularly check the official DGME UP website for the latest updates and detailed schedules.

Admission Process for MBBS Admission in Uttar Pradesh

To apply for MBBS admission in Uttar Pradesh, candidates must first register on the official website and pay a ₹2000 registration fee via credit/debit card or net banking. After registration, a refundable security deposit is also required, paid through a demand draft to the Directorate of Medical Education and Training. Applicants must then visit assigned nodal centers for document verification. If they fail to report within the specified time, their seat may be given to another candidate. Once documents are verified, candidates must log in to select their preferred colleges and fill their choices. The seat allocation list will be released after the reviews preferences. Those assigned a seat must report to the respective college by the deadline.

Documents Required for MBBS Admission in Uttar Pradesh

For MBBS admission in Uttar Pradesh, candidates are required to submit several important documents. These include the NEET Admit Card, NEET Rank Card, and Class 10 and 12 mark sheets. Additionally, candidates must provide a Domicile Certificate of Uttar Pradesh, Caste Certificate (if applicable), and a printed hard copy of the Online Registration Form. A hard copy of the receipt confirming the successful payment of the registration fee is also necessary. Other essential documents include the Migration Certificate (if applicable), Character Certificate, Income Certificate (if applicable), Aadhaar card, Bank Details, and the applicant’s passport size photo. These documents are crucial for the verification process and successful admission into the program.

Reservation Criteria

The seat reservation for MBBS admission in Uttar Pradesh is allocated based on various caste and special categories. The Scheduled Tribe (ST) category has a reservation of 2%, while the Scheduled Caste (SC) category is allotted 21% of the seats. The Economically Weaker Sections (EWS) category has 10% reservation, and the Other Backward Classes (OBC) category is given 27%. Additionally, Physically Disabled (PWD) candidates have a 5% reservation, and Ex-servicemen are allotted 2% of the seats.

Uttar Pradesh MBBS Fees Structure In Government Medical Colleges 2026

S.No. Medical College Approx. Annual Tuition Fee (INR) Notes (Hostel & Misc)
1S N Medical College, Agra~42,000Govt regulated fee (hostel extra)
2LLRM Medical College, Meerut~42,000Govt regulated fee
3GSVM Medical College, Kanpur~39,600Govt regulated fee
4Institute of Medical Sciences, BHU, Varanasi~36,000–42,000Varies by category
5King George Medical University, Lucknow~54,600Govt regulated fee
6All India Institute of Medical Sciences, Rae BareliNominal/AIIMS govt feeAIIMS fee structure applies
7Moti Lal Nehru Medical College, Allahabad~42,000Govt regulated fee
8Uttar Pradesh University of Medical Sciences, Etawah~42,000Govt regulated fee
9BRD Medical College, Gorakhpur~40,800Govt regulated fee
10Mahamaya Rajkiya Allopathic Medical College, Ambedkarnagar~36,000Govt regulated fee
11Maharani Laxmi Bai Medical College, Jhansi~42,000Govt regulated fee
12Jawaharlal Nehru Medical College, Aligarh~60,300Govt regulated fee
13All India Institute of Medical Sciences, GorakhpurNominal/AIIMS govt feeAIIMS fee structure applies
14Autonomous State Medical College, Sonebhadra~36,000–42,000New govt college category
15Autonomous State Medical College, Lalitpur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
16Autonomous State Medical College, Akbarpur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
17Autonomous State Medical College and Hospital Kaushambi~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
18Autonomous State Medical College Kushinagar~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
19Autonomous State Medical College Sultanpur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
20Autonomous State Medical College Pilibhit~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
21Mahatma Vidur Autonomous State Medical College~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
22Kalyan Singh Government Medical College, Hospital and Kasturba Mahila Chikitsalaya~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
23Ajay Sangaal Institute of Medical Sciences and Ayushman HospitalPrivate fee varies (likely >10L/yr)Private college
24Autonomous State Medical College, Siddharthnagar~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
25Autonomous State Society Medical College Mirzapur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
26Autonomous State Medical College Society Ghazipur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
27Autonomous State Medical College Society, Fatehpur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
28Maharshi Devraha Baba Autonomous State Medical College, Deoria~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
29Autonomous State Medical College Society, Hardoi~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
30Uma Nath Singh Autonomous State Medical College Society Jaunpur~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
31Autonomous State Medical College Pratapgarh~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
32Autonomous State Medical College Society, Etah, Uttar Pradesh~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
33Government Medical College, Rampur, Basti~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
34Government Medical College, Badaun, U.P.~42,000Govt regulated fee
35Rajkiya Allopathic Medical College, Bahraich, UP~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
36Government Medical College, Faizabad~36,000–42,000Govt regulated fee
37Government Medical College, Shahjahanpur, UP~42,000Govt regulated fee
38Government Medical College, Firozabad~42,000Govt regulated fee
39Government Institute of Medical Sciences, Kasna, Greater Noida~1,55,600Newer govt institute, higher fee
40Dr. Ram Manohar Lohia Institute of Medical Sciences, Lucknow~40,800Govt regulated fee
41Government Allopathic Medical College, Banda, UP~42,000Govt regulated fee
42Shaikh‑UL‑Hind Maulana Mahmood Hasan Medical College, Saharanpur~36,000Govt regulated fee
43Rajkiya Medical College Jalaun, Orai, Uttar Pradesh~40,800Govt regulated fee
44Government Medical College & Super facility Hospital, Azamgarh~40,800Govt regulated fee
45Government Medical College, Kannauj~40,800Govt regulated fee

Q2. Is there an age limit for MBBS admission in Uttar Pradesh?

Ans:- There is no upper age limit however, candidates must be at least 17 years old by December 31st of the year they are applying for admission.

Q3. Can one register themselves for the counselling session apart from the online mode?

Ans:- No, candidates cannot register for the UP MBBS/BDS counseling session through any mode other than the online mode.

Q4. Are there any minimum UP NEET qualifying marks?

Ans:- Yes, UP NEET qualifying marks are: 50th percentile for General, 40th percentile for OBC/SC/ST, and 45th percentile for PWD (General).
